Why Unauthorized Short-Term Rentals Are So Difficult to Detect
Most unauthorized short-term rental activity happens quietly.
Guests arrive throughout the week, park overnight, and leave before management notices anything unusual. Individual visits may appear legitimate, but over time they form recognizable patterns.
Property teams often discover the problem only after residents begin reporting:
Constant turnover of unfamiliar visitors
Guests occupying resident parking
Noise and security concerns
Full parking lots on weekends
Vehicles parked overnight that don't belong
Repeated lease violations
By then, the issue has often been affecting the community for weeks or months.
Parking Often Reveals the Problem First
Parking activity tells a story.
Patterns that may indicate unauthorized short-term rental activity include:
A unit registering an unusually high number of guest vehicles.
Different vehicles appearing every few days at the same apartment.
Guest parking consistently being used overnight.
Multiple guest vehicles associated with a single resident.
Vehicles returning every weekend under new guest registrations.
Guest registrations that exceed community policies.
Unregistered vehicles repeatedly appearing at the same building.
While none of these patterns alone prove an unauthorized short-term rental, together they help property managers identify communities or units that may warrant further investigation.
